石蜡/改性粉煤灰定形相变材料的制备及热性能研究  被引量:4

Preparation and thermal properties of paraffin/modified fly ash form-stable phase change material

摘  要:以石蜡(PA)为相变芯材,以经酸浸法处理的改性粉煤灰(mFA)为封装基体,采用真空浸渍工艺制备PA/mFA定形相变材料。通过熔融泄漏测试、FT-IR、DSC、蓄放热性能试验研究了PA/mFA定形相变材料的化学相容性、相变热物性等。结果表明,m(PA):m(mFA)=1∶4时,PA/mFA定形相变材料基本无泄漏,PA与mFA为物理掺混;PA/mFA定形相变材料的相变温度为22.6℃,符合人体舒适温度,相变潜热较高,为41.3 J/g;PA/mFA定形相变材料熔化和凝固过程中温度变化均滞后于环境温度变化。Paraffin(PA)was used as the phase change material and modified fly ash(mFA)treated by acid leaching method as the encapsulation matrix,and PA/mFA form-stable phase change material was prepared by vacuum impregnation process.The chemical compatibility and phase change thermal properties of PA/mFA form-stable phase change material were studied by melt leakage test,FT-IR,DSC,and heat storage and release performance test.The results show that when the mass ratio of paraffin to fly ash is m(PA):m(mFA)=1:4,PA/mFA form-stable phase change material has no leakage of melt PA,and PA and mFA are physically blended.The phase transition temperature of PA/mFA form-stable phase change material is 22.6℃,conforming to the comfortable temperature of the human body,the phase change latent heat is 41.3 J/g.The temperature change during melting and solidification of PA/mFA form-stable phase change material lag significantly behind the change of ambient temperature.

关 键 词:定形相变材料 改性粉煤灰 真空浸渍 固废利用 相变储能
